Example #1
0
    def make_func_for_chunk_size(chunk_size):
        func, tex_src = elementwise.get_take_put_kernel(
                a_dtype, src_indices.dtype, 
                with_offsets=src_offsets is not None,
                vec_count=chunk_size)

        func.set_block_shape(*src_indices._block)
        return func, tex_src
Example #2
0
 def make_func_for_chunk_size(chunk_size):
     return elementwise.get_take_put_kernel(
             a_dtype, src_indices.dtype,
             with_offsets=src_offsets is not None,
             vec_count=chunk_size)
Example #3
0
 def make_func_for_chunk_size(chunk_size):
     return elementwise.get_take_put_kernel(
             a_dtype, src_indices.dtype,
             with_offsets=src_offsets is not None,
             vec_count=chunk_size)